Characteristics of Supporting in the Domestic Automotive LED Lighting Market
Mainly in-system supporting with benefit-sharing relationships
The domestic automotive lamp supply market is an imperfectly competitive market, which is determined by the current development status of China's automobile industry; in joint-venture vehicle enterprises, the procurement decision-making power for automobile-related parts and components is mostly held by the foreign party. It is quite difficult to enter the supply industry chain of these joint-venture enterprises, and it requires technical and quality certification from the foreign parent company of the joint-venture party. Most of the vehicle models introduced into China are relatively mature models in the international market, and these models already have relatively fixed supporting manufacturers abroad. After the models are introduced and produced domestically, the related automobile parts and components production is mostly provided by the joint ventures or wholly foreign-owned enterprises established in China by the original foreign supporting enterprises. Especially with the joint-venture vehicle enterprises with Japan and Korea, the protection of the original supporting relationships is very tight, and it is difficult for domestic enterprises to enter their supporting relationships. Domestic automotive lamp joint ventures or wholly foreign-owned enterprises possess relatively advanced technology and equipment, and mainly carry out supporting production for domestic joint-venture vehicle enterprises. Joint-venture automotive lamp enterprises have introduced advanced foreign automotive lamp technology into China, which has also promoted domestic traditional automotive lamp enterprises to learn from advanced foreign technology in order to improve the technical level of their own products and promote the overall technical level of domestic automotive lamp products.
The supply of the domestic automotive lamp market has the following characteristics:
1) Intra-system supply:
The supply of automotive lamp products is mainly carried out through intra-system supply with shared-interest relationships. For example, the automotive lamp products of Guangzhou Honda are produced by Guangzhou Stanley Electric Co., Ltd.; the automotive lamp products of Beijing Hyundai are produced by Beijing Hyundai SANLI Automotive Lamp Co., Ltd. The Sino-German joint venture under Beijing Automotive Group—Beijing Hella Automotive Lamp Co., Ltd.—is unable to enter the product supply chain of Beijing Hyundai. The automotive lamp products of Dongfeng Yueda Kia are produced by the automotive lamp factory of Jiangsu Mobis Automotive Parts Co., Ltd. Shanghai Volkswagen and Shanghai GM are supplied by Shanghai Koito Automotive Lamp Co., Ltd., a joint venture jointly established by SAIC Group and Japan's Koito.
2) The supply market of passenger-car joint-venture enterprises is basically monopolized by joint-venture automotive lamp enterprises:
The automotive lighting supply markets of joint ventures such as Shanghai GM, Shanghai Volkswagen, Guangzhou Honda, Beijing Hyundai, and Zhengzhou Nissan are all monopolized by Sino-foreign joint venture lighting enterprises. On the one hand, this is due to the in-system supply reasons mentioned above; on the other hand, it also reflects the lag in technical level and the insufficient competitiveness of domestic non-joint-venture lighting enterprises.
3) One vehicle manufacturer is supplied by multiple lighting enterprises:
Among domestic traditional vehicle manufacturers, or joint venture vehicle manufacturers where the foreign party does not have significant influence, most adopt the model of purchasing from multiple lighting enterprises. Chery Automobile, Geely Automobile, Anhui JAC, BAIC Foton, etc. are all supplied by multiple lighting enterprises.
4) Private lighting enterprises mainly compete in the lighting retail market and the product export market:
Private lighting enterprises, with their flexible market mechanisms and low-cost advantages, compete in the lighting retail market with low product prices. Private enterprises that have grown and developed also participate in the supply market competition of vehicle manufacturers, and Changzhou Xingyu Automotive Lighting System Co., Ltd. is one of the representatives of private enterprises.

Big Market, but Hard to Capture in the Short Term
In the automotive LED field, there are currently no enterprises in China specializing in production, with only a few optoelectronic industry bases conducting research in this area.
1) The bottlenecks in the development of China's domestic automotive LED market mainly come from the following three aspects:
First, the production cost of LED car lights is too high. Currently, the main production area of LED chips is Taiwan, China, which holds 47% of the LED market. However, most LED factories in mainland China only perform resin packaging processing, and chips need to be imported in large quantities, which is the main reason for high costs.
Secondly, due to the limited number of independent brand sedans in China, which are mainly low-to-mid range cars, the demand for LEDs is very limited. However, foreign brand models that occupy the main market share of domestic sedans have very strict requirements for the selection and certification of LED suppliers, making it difficult for domestic LED companies to enter their supply chains. But with the rise of private enterprise sedans with independent intellectual property rights, launching ten to twenty or even more new models each year, and because automotive lighting updates rapidly, joint ventures are under competitive pressure and gradually increase their intention to adopt LED lights as market selling points and to locally source LEDs to reduce costs. This will be a development opportunity for domestic LED companies.
Thirdly, domestic LEDs are mainly low-to-mid range LED products, making it difficult to meet automotive LED standards. Only by making breakthroughs in product patent technology can they possibly gain a foothold in the LED-related application market.

2) The automotive lighting market has great potential, but it will be difficult to launch in the domestic market in the short term.
The application of LEDs as automotive lights mainly benefits from their low power consumption, long lifespan, and fast response characteristics. Statistics show that when a vehicle is traveling at a speed of 100 km/h, a vehicle equipped with LED brake lights will have a braking distance reduced by 7 feet compared to a vehicle without LED brake lights. Currently, LEDs have gradually been applied to the third brake light of vehicles. Although LEDs still face limitations such as low lumens per watt and regulatory restrictions, and it will take some time before they enter the automotive tail light and headlight markets, with the decrease in cost-performance ratio and the improvement in luminous efficiency, LEDs will eventually realize a transition from the interior and rear of the vehicle to the front, ultimately occupying the entire automotive lighting market. With the enormous production capacity of automobiles, the LED automotive lighting market faces tremendous development potential.

The future market demand for automotive lighting products will present the following characteristics:
1) Intense price competition: Due to the decline in prices in the overall vehicle market, it is inevitable that the prices of components such as automotive lights will also decrease. Providing cost-effective automotive lighting products will be the general trend. Especially in the supporting markets for domestic trucks, lorries, and mid-to-low-end sedans, price competition will be quite fierce.
2) Aesthetic and personalized product design: With fierce competition in the vehicle market, lamp design will increasingly become one of the highlights of vehicle design, which requires lamp design to be more aesthetically pleasing and personalized to attract customers.
3) Higher configuration of domestic brand vehicles: As the living standards of people in the country improve, the requirements for overall vehicle performance are increasing. For domestic brand vehicles to compete with joint venture cars, competing only with low configuration and low prices will be difficult to achieve better results. More and more domestic brand vehicles will choose to improve vehicle configuration to participate in the competition.
4) Gradual popularization of LED car lamps: With the maturity of LED technology and the decrease in product prices, LED combination tail lights, LED brake lights, LED turn signals, LED fog lights, etc. will become increasingly common in sedan configurations.
5) Universalization of HID xenon headlamps in mid- and high-end vehicles: As people recognize the advantages of HID xenon lamps, and the prices of HID lamp products continue to decrease, more and more vehicles will be configured with HID xenon headlamps, especially mid- and high-end sedans and luxury buses.

Greater development opportunities for companies in the aftermarket
The main markets for automotive LED lighting are divided into the OEM market and the aftermarket.
The OEM market refers to the market for electronic products that are installed when the vehicle leaves the factory, with customers being the supporting enterprises of vehicle manufacturers. Once a company enters the OEM market, it means for electronic product distributors to obtain a very stable market with fully guaranteed sales. The aftermarket, however, is different from the OEM market—it is a perfectly competitive market. Due to numerous parts sources, difficulties in identification, and consumers lacking corresponding professional knowledge, in addition to the 4S store channel model, the end markets of other models also see sellers unwilling to provide high-quality products because of excessively low prices, resulting in low-quality products flooding the market, high-quality products being driven out, and ultimately leading to a vicious cycle and eventual shrinkage of the market.
Advantages of the OEM market:
1) Compared with the aftermarket, there are fewer varieties, but each batch has a larger quantity.
2) The technical difficulty is higher than that of the aftermarket. Due to direct control and involvement by the OEM, technical requirements will be far higher than those of the aftermarket.
3) Logistically, timely and continuous supply must be absolutely guaranteed; the OEM must never be caused to halt production as a result; the ideal situation is to set up warehousing around the vehicle manufacturer's facility.
4) Service requirements are higher, such as possibly involving recalls, etc. In addition, if the supplied vehicle model has been discontinued, parts supply generally needs to be guaranteed for more than ten years.

5) The order flow in the OEM market is stable, product profit margins are high, and it is easy to build a brand, but the barriers to entry are high and requirements are demanding, etc.
Currently, the automotive LED lighting market in the OEM sector remains untapped by domestic LED lamp companies, with competition primarily concentrated in the aftermarket. The OEM market is entirely monopolized by several major foreign brands. For domestic companies, opportunities in the aftermarket are greater and easier to seize than those in the OEM market, as they avoid direct competition with international brands. Through this preliminary understanding, more LED light source companies and LED luminaire companies are channeling greater efforts into the aftermarket to improve their viability and minimize the impact on their businesses. They are gradually building their own brands and marketing networks, opening up domestic and overseas sales channels, in order to meet the demands of market development.
Numerous risks—developing OEM配套 requires partnering with vehicle manufacturers
The main concerns are:
1) Insufficient understanding of international standards systems, lack of familiarity with European, American, and Japanese standards systems, and shortcomings in corporate development and production standards systems.
2) The business model for project cooperation based on vehicle LED lighting product configuration requirements has not been fully established ("Automotive Protocol").
3) Due to the lack of demand pull from vehicle manufacturers, companies have to independently develop functional prototypes of their products before sending them to vehicle manufacturers for testing. Only after passing the tests can they seek supporting parts suppliers.
4) The configuration of laboratory equipment is imperfect. Due to the high frequency and cost of testing vehicle-mounted products, it is difficult for the products to meet vehicle manufacturer standards in terms of stability and safety within a short period of time.
5) LED vehicle lamp products are highly correlated with vehicle matching. Companies have not yet reached a sufficient scale, making it difficult to enter the supporting business model in a short period of time, and therefore are easily controlled by vehicle manufacturers.
6) Conducting R&D under the development architecture system of vehicle enterprises, there is a lack of experience in matching vehicle requirements. The company currently has no experience or track record in this area. Which vehicle manufacturer will be the breakthrough point?
7) During the R&D process, domestic supporting manufacturers of LED vehicle lamp product components are controlled by joint ventures, resulting in an unsound LED vehicle lamp supporting market, which also has a certain negative impact on the development of domestic LED vehicle lamp R&D enterprises. There are common problems such as long procurement cycles, inconvenient purchasing, and specifications that do not meet automotive-specific requirements. "LED vehicle headlamps are regulated parts, requiring large investment, high standards, and mandatory inspection," which places high demands on the supporting reflectors and light sources of the lamps, leading to supporting difficulties in this area.
8) Due to the reasons of fewer testing times and high costs, the test time the product undergoes is relatively short, making it difficult to meet international standard requirements in terms of stability and safety.
9) Lacks the advantages of a complete development platform (software and hardware environment), standardized development management process, testing equipment and means within the development system.
10) The development system is incomplete, technical strength is weak, and it is difficult to find professional technical and market personnel with years of work experience and car factory matching experience in the LED car lights industry.
11) For first- and second-tier car factories, the high-threshold matching entry conditions make it very difficult for us to obtain opportunities to match with vehicle enterprises. It is also difficult to accumulate experience through the application of products on automobiles to improve technical levels. As a result, we have no choice but to lock onto third/fourth-tier car factories, car sales companies, and car design companies for matching, which correspondingly reduces product profits and does little to enhance enterprise competitiveness.
